Q: Is 40,205,533 a Prime Number?
A: No, 40,205,533 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 40205533 can be evenly divided by 1 127 197 1,607 25,019 204,089 316,579 and 40,205,533, with no remainder.
Since 40,205,533 cannot be divided by just 1 and 40,205,533, it is not a prime number.
